Prior to a person can offer real estate in Texas, he needs to be accredited by the Texas Realty Commission (TREC) as a best vacation ownership programs sales representative and sponsored by an established broker. He must also take 180 hours of required instructional courses and pass the property licensing examination. Within 2 years, the licensee needs to finish an extra 90 classroom hours of property education. But holding a genuine estate sales representative or broker's license from TREC does not make someone a Texas Realtor.

Although both property representatives and Real estate agents are licensed to sell genuine estate, each title describes a particular kind of realty professional, and there are significant distinctions in between the 2. A realty representative is anyone who is licensed to help people purchase and offer commercial or home. The representative may do so as a sales specialist, an associate broker or a broker. In order to acquire a real estate license, agents must finish a particular minimum number or classes and pass an evaluation prescribed by the state. State licensing requirements differ. According to the Bureau of Labor Stats, genuine estate licensing applicants must complete anywhere between 30 to 90 hours of class instruction from a certified college, university or technical school, depending on the state.

All real estate agents need to pay an annual licensing fee and restore them every one or more years, depending on the state. In some states, representatives may have to finish a particular amount of continuing education courses before their licenses can be restored. A Real estate agent is a trademarked term that describes a property agent who is an active member of the National Association of Realtors (NAR), the biggest trade association in the United States. NAR was founded more than a century back, but it has actually only utilized the term "Real estate agent" for about 40 years. The association was originally founded in 1908 as the National Association of Realty Exchanges and altered its name in 1916 to The National Association of Realty Boards.
